I've long nursed a secret desire to have bumper stickers made for the purpose of adorning not my car, but the cars of others. My favored idea is to have them bear the single word, "COMPENSATING." I could then, at my leisure, stick them onto the backs of Hummers, Expeditions and those pickup trucks whose owners have so endearingly added an extra set of tires on the back, as though they were driving the first evolutionary transitional stage toward semi-trailers.

But now I'm starting to think there could be a real market for what I'd like to call Other People's Bumper Stickers. Think about it. You could anonymously affix them to the posteriors of the vehicles of family, friends, strangers you followed home in a rage...

CAUTION: This vehicle stops at all green lights and yield signs

Learned to drive by watching television

My other car? I totaled it.
